Section 5 Eliwell Controller Error Codes:
The Eliwell Controller provides error code messages on the temperature display when the HCMF
freezer is not performing as required. Alarms are indicted by the error code and an alarm icon
which appears on the controller display.
The Problem
Possible Cause
What To Check & D
o
Error Code E1
Displayed Probe
1 Faulty
Measured values outside
operating range
Probe faulty, short
circuited or open
Check probe for damage
Check probe wiring for damage. If faulty:
Replace temperature probe. (See Tips T-3)
Error Code
E2
Displayed Probe
2 Faulty
Measured values outside
operating range
Probe faulty, short
circuited or open
Check probe for damage
Check probe wiring for damage. If faulty:
Replace defrost probe. (See Tips T-4)
